Preparation time: 20 minutes
Baking time: 30-35 minutes
Total time: 55-60 minutes
Servings: 12
Necessary ingredients:
- 4 large eggs
- 2 cups of sugar
- 2 cups of flour
- 5 tablespoons of oil (preferably sunflower or canola)
- 5 tablespoons of water
- Lemon, vanilla, or orange essence (to taste)
- A pinch of salt
- Blueberries (fresh or frozen, but remember to choose the prettiest ones for a special appearance)
Preparing the cake:
1. Separating the eggs: Start by separating the egg whites from the yolks. It’s important to have a clean, dry bowl for beating the egg whites to achieve a consistent foam.
2. Beating the egg whites: Add a pinch of salt to the egg whites and begin beating them with a mixer on medium speed. While the egg whites turn to foam, you can prepare the sugar.
3. Preparing the sugar syrup: In a small pot, combine the sugar with water and place the mixture over low heat. Stir constantly until the sugar completely dissolves. It’s essential not to let it boil too hard, just to melt.
4. Incorporating the syrup: Once the sugar has melted, slowly pour it over the beaten egg whites while continuing to mix. This step is similar to making mayonnaise; gradually adding the warm syrup will help stabilize the foam.
5. Adding the yolks: Once you’ve incorporated all the syrup, you can add the yolks, oil, and chosen essence. Continue mixing on low speed to ensure good homogenization.
6. Incorporating the flour: Sift the flour and add it gradually to the mixture. It’s recommended to use a spatula or a whisk to avoid losing air in the batter. Gently mix until no traces of flour are visible.
7. Preparing the baking pan: Choose a suitable pan – it can be square or rectangular. Grease the pan with oil and dust it with flour to prevent the cake from sticking. This lining technique ensures easy release without affecting the cake’s appearance.
8. Adding the batter and blueberries: Pour the batter into the pan and evenly distribute the blueberries on top. If using frozen blueberries, there’s no need to thaw them, as they will add extra moisture to the cake.
9. Baking: Preheat the oven to 180°C (350°F) and bake the cake for 30-35 minutes, or until golden and a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. It’s essential not to open the oven in the first 20 minutes to prevent the cake from sinking.
10. Cooling and serving: Once the cake is baked, let it cool in the pan for 10-15 minutes. Then, transfer it to a wire rack to cool completely. Finally, dust it with powdered sugar for a delicious and elegant appearance.
Helpful tip: If you want an even more intense flavor, you can add a bit of lemon or orange zest to the batter. Also, for a contrast of textures, you can try adding some chopped nuts.
Frequently asked questions:
1. Can I use other types of fruit? Absolutely! The cake can be customized with cherries, apricots, or even peaches. Choose your favorite fruits!
2. What can I do if I don’t have eggs? You can use 1/4 cup of applesauce for each egg to make a delicious vegan cake.
3. How do I keep the cake fresh? You can store the cake in the refrigerator, covered, for 3-4 days. You can also freeze it to enjoy later.
Ideal combinations: Blueberry cake pairs wonderfully with a scoop of vanilla ice cream or a caramel sauce. Additionally, a cup of aromatic herbal tea or black coffee will perfectly complement this sweet dessert.
